Mysql Solr 5.1.0-Apache TikaEntityProcessor找不到我的文件
Solr,更具体地说是Tika,在查找我的文件时遇到了一些问题,该文件的文件路径是从数据库检索的。每当我去索引时,它都会记录错误,说找不到文件 我基本上在做如图所示的工作,从数据库中获取一个文件路径,并使用TikaEntityProcessor分析文档 他的问题是Tika的版本问题,但我使用的版本大约比Tika早五年,所以我不确定Tika的当前版本是否仍然存在问题,或者我是否遗漏了一些非常明显的内容(可能我是Solr的新手),这是我的数据配置。TextContentURL是文件路径Mysql Solr 5.1.0-Apache TikaEntityProcessor找不到我的文件,mysql,solr,apache-tika,Mysql,Solr,Apache Tika,Solr,更具体地说是Tika,在查找我的文件时遇到了一些问题,该文件的文件路径是从数据库检索的。每当我去索引时,它都会记录错误,说找不到文件 我基本上在做如图所示的工作,从数据库中获取一个文件路径,并使用TikaEntityProcessor分析文档 他的问题是Tika的版本问题,但我使用的版本大约比Tika早五年,所以我不确定Tika的当前版本是否仍然存在问题,或者我是否遗漏了一些非常明显的内容(可能我是Solr的新手),这是我的数据配置。TextContentURL是文件路径 尝试以下数
尝试以下数据配置
<dataConfig>
<dataSource name="ds-db" type="JdbcDataSource" driver="com.mysql.jdbc.Driver" url="jdbc:mysql://localhost:3306/EDMS_Metadata" user="root" password="**************" />
<dataSource name="ds-file" type="BinFileDataSource"/>
<document name="doc1">
<entity name="db-data" dataSource="ds-db" query="select TextContentURL,ID,Title,AuthorCreator from MasterIndex" >
<field column="TextContentURL" name="TextContentURL" />
<field column="Title" name="title" />
<entity name="file" dataSource="ds-file" processor="TikaEntityProcessor" url="${db-data.TextContentURL}" format="text" onError="continue">
<field column="text" name="text" />
</entity>
</entity>
</document>
</dataConfig>
不幸的是,这也不起作用。仍在注册相同的错误。对此表示抱歉。超链接按钮出现了一些问题。我刚刚放了网址